How to Select a Breeder who is Reputable

Frenchies are the most loved breed of dog in America, and it's no wonder why. They are mellow, fun-loving dogs that are devoted to pleasing and are able to adapt to different kinds of lifestyles. They make great companions for people and families of all ages, including kids. It's important that you locate a reliable breeder prior to buying a French Bulldog.

Asking your friends who have Frenchies for suggestions or asking your vet to recommend a breeder they have worked with previously is the best way to begin. You can also search for breeders with a positive reputation via social media and review websites. It is essential to visit prospective breeders in person when you have a shortlist. This gives you the opportunity to meet the parents of the puppies, look the places they live and kaufen oder Adoptieren play, as well as observe the conditions in which they live.

A good breeder will welcome you to their facility and be happy to show you around. They should be able to answer any questions you have about the Frenchies and their breeding program. They should be able to provide you with specific information regarding the health history of the puppies and lineage, and provide you with written contracts that outline the terms of your purchase.

You should be able meet the mother (dam) of the litter and the father of the litter. They should look healthy and active and their coats should be clean and free of odor. The popularity of French Bulldogs has drawn bad breeders, who are more concerned with profit than the welfare of the puppies. Inbreeding can lead to breathing issues and genetic problems in dogs. They could also lead to overcrowded puppy farms where the animals receive inadequate care. These conditions can lead to problems with behavior and reduce life expectancy for puppies. The short back legs of the small breed and their curly tails put them at risk of a number problems, including back pain, arthritis, and discs that have slipped.

Health Tests for Health

Health testing is a procedure that helps determine the genetics of an animal and how it could affect its overall health. In breeding programs, it is typical to test for specific diseases that could be passed down to the next generation. Genetically-based health testing is an essential aspect of responsible breeding. The majority of reputable breeders use them to ensure quality in their breeding selection. It is crucial to understand that not all genetics-based health tests are alike. It is vital to find a lab that can recognize the breed-specific tests specific to French bulldogs and will provide exact results.

Several genetics-based laboratories provide testing for various diseases that affect breeds. The most reliable ones will send the results of these tests to OFA, which maintains databases for every breed-specific test.

These OFA databases enable pet owners to look up a dog's test status and view the health history of its relatives. This allows owners to make informed decisions regarding breeding based on the health history of the dog's aunts, siblings, and uncles, as well as its ancestors.

It is essential to find a breeder who only uses accredited OFA laboratories for genetic health tests. This is the most effective method to ensure the authenticity of the results and to stop false health claims.

There are a variety of health panels that are available for French bulldogs, including the OFA Health Clear panel as well as the 6-panel health guarantee. These tests combine a variety of genetics-based health tests that are specific to the breed and cut down the cost of individual genetics-based tests. A result of "clear" indicates that a dog doesn't have the mutation for a particular disease, thereby decreasing the risk of passing on the mutation to its offspring. A "carrier result" means that the dog has a copy of the mutation, but does not display any signs of illness. A result of "at risk" indicates that the dog is at risk of developing the disease.

Socialization

French Bulldogs are pack-animals that thrive in a hierarchical environment. They require socialization to become docile and well-mannered. This is a vital process that begins at the age of. Socialization is the process of getting your puppy exposed to different locations, people and things from an early age to help build their confidence and resilience. This includes interactions with dogs of all ages, and people and other dogs.

Frenchies are affectionate, playful and loyal pets that have strong bonds with their families. They can also be somewhat stubborn, and require patience and consistent training methods to increase their determination and produce friendly, well-behaved dogs.

While it is important to socialize your Frenchie early be sure to keep them away from frightening or potentially harmful situations until they're fully immunised and ready for these kinds of interactions. It is equally important to not encourage their expressions of fear as this could cause them to develop phobias that can last a lifetime.

Socialization should take place in a secure, controlled environment and on a regular basis to ensure that your dog can become comfortable in new environments. It could be as easy as taking them to a different park each week, or the introduction of them to different family members and their friends. it should include short walks on the sidewalks in your neighborhood or trips to the pet shop and visits to your vet to get shots and grooming.

Your puppy should also be exposed to other sounds and sights in addition to the types of activities they will likely take part in throughout their lives, such as playing off-lead in a safe space or taking a ride in the car. This will help them become more adaptable, confident, and resilient in any circumstance.

Recall training is an important ability to teach your Frenchie, as this will help them avoid dangerous or dangerous situations. This is especially important if you are planning to take your Frenchie for a hike or other outings that they may be inclined to wander and explore. In addition teaching them to be ready when called can save their life if they ever get lost or run into traffic.

Frenchies can be stubborn It is therefore important to use positive reinforcement when training them. This will help them understand that obeying your commands is the best way to gain food or toys, as well as attention. Avoid harsh punishments because they can be resistant to training. This could result in behavioral issues in the future.

While most Frenchies are potty-trained by their breeders, it's essential to begin puppy training as soon as you bring them home. It is helpful to establish the routine for feeding, playtime, and training sessions, and adhere to it regularly. This will allow you to create an enduring foundation for your French Bulldog's fundamental obedience. It will also help you train your dog in the future.
